Safety First: Choosing a TV Enclosure Safe From Ligatures
When selecting a television enclosure, it's crucial to consider safety, particularly against the risk of ligature. Ligatures are strong cords or materials that can be used for unsafe purposes. A secure enclosure will have features like heavy-duty framing and minimized gaps or holes where ligatures could be secured. Additionally, look for enclosures made from solid materials that are difficult to modify with ligatures.

Protecting Patients and Guests: Ligature-Resistant TV Solutions
In today's clinical facilities, the safety of patients and guests is paramount. While TVs offer valuable entertainment and resources, they can also present a possible risk if not properly secured. Ligature-resistant TV solutions are created to minimize this risk by eliminating accessible wires that could be used for self-harm. These innovative systems incorporate durable construction and integrated wiring to create a safe viewing setting.
